The Plot to Kill Jesus
48If we let Him go on like this, everyone will believe in Him, and then the Romans will come and take away both our place and our nation.”49But one of them, named Caiaphas, who was high priest that year, said to them, “You know nothing at all!50You do not realize that it is better for you that one man die for the people than that the whole nation perish.”
